§18812. Leveraging existing agency programs to assist small and medium manufacturers
The Secretary shall expand the scope of technologies covered by the industrial research and assessment centers of the Department— (1) to include smart manufacturing technologies and practices; and (2) to equip the directors of the industrial research and assessment centers with the training and tools necessary to provide technical assistance in smart manufacturing technologies and practices, including energy management systems, to manufacturers.
(Pub. L. 117–58, div. D, title V, §40532, Nov. 15, 2021, 135 Stat. 1069.)
